### Rising Tensions in the Middle East: A Diplomatic Response from Starmer and Global Leaders - Recent discussions among world leaders, particularly British Prime Minister Keir Starmer and US President Donald Trump, have highlighted escalating tensions in the Middle East, particularly concerning Iran and Israel. Starmer has emphasized the urgent need for de-escalation and diplomatic negotiations to address the ongoing conflicts, which pose significant risks not only to the region but also globally.
